Power Packages

Modern-Aire ventilating offers a complete line of power packages. All motors are centrifugal blower motors known for high performance, fire safety and quiet operation. Internal motors are available in 325, 450, 600, 1000 and 1200 cfm increments. External motors for outside roof or side wall mounting are available at 1400 cfm. We also offer 836 and 1266 cfm inline attic blower motors, which can be installed with in your duct run. Optional silencer ducting is also available to help reduce the noise level of your remote and inline blowers.

Power Packages

Internal Blower

How it works

The blower motor sits inside the hood housing and exhausts air through ductwork in the wall or ceiling.

Best for

Standard residential kitchens with straightforward duct runs, where installation simplicity is a priority.

Noise level

Moderate - motor noise is contained within the hood body.

CFM available

200–2,400 CFM depending on model.

External (Remote) Blower

How it works

The motor is installed remotely, outside on the home on either the roof or side wall away from the kitchen.

Best for

Premium and luxury kitchens where minimal operational noise is a priority. Also useful for long duct runs where a more powerful motor is needed at the duct termination point.

Noise level

Very low in the kitchen, motor sound is physically separated from the cooking space.

CFM available

1,400 CFM depending on motor selection.

Inline Blower

How it works

The motor is typically installed within the duct run between the hood and the exterior exhaust outlet, most often in the attic.

Best for

Kitchens where reducing in-kitchen noise matters but an exterior blower installation isn't practical.

Noise level

Low to moderate - quieter than internal, less remote than external.

CFM available

836 and 1266 CFM depending on motor selection.

Fire Safe Baffle Filter System

Filtering is the heart of your ventilation system. A filter system must remove all grease and contaminates to complete its job. Modern-Aire Ventilating believes like most major range manufacturers and restaurant supply houses that the most efficient filtration system is the Baffle Filter. Unlike non-filtered range hoods, a Baffle Filter catches up to 97% of all grease and grease particles before they ever enter the interior of the range hood, making clean up a breeze. Unlike mesh filters, the air passing through a Baffle Filter is not restricted, thus allowing a smoother and quieter transition. Perhaps the most important aspect of the Baffle Filter is that the baffles in the filter are positioned to eliminate direct passage of flame through the filter thus making it one of the safest and most efficient filtration systems available today.

Our dishwasher safe stainless steel baffle filter systems are manufactured of solid 300 series stainless steel. Maintenance & Ownership

Regular maintenance helps your Modern Aire hood or liner continue performing as intended. Clean filters, proper exterior care, and timely support can help maintain airflow, reduce grease buildup, and extend the life of your ventilation system.

How often should I clean my baffle filters?

For typical home cooking, clean your stainless steel baffle filters about once per month. For frequent cooking, frying, or high-BTU gas range use, clean them every two weeks to help maintain airflow and reduce grease buildup.

Remove the filters from the hood and place them in the dishwasher, or soak them in hot water with degreasing dish soap for 10–15 minutes. Rinse thoroughly and let the filters dry completely before reinstalling.

Use a soft cloth and mild soap or a finish-safe cleaner. Avoid abrasive pads, bleach, harsh chemicals, or rough scrubbing, especially on brass, copper, zinc, antique, or custom-painted finishes. Please see our use and care guide for more specific info.

Warranty Information

Should any problems arise with your Modern-Aire vent hood, please contact us directly and we will be happy to assist you. Our warranty consists of 3 years parts and 3 years labor from the date of purchase.
